NOTES: (1) The Zener impedance is derived from the l kHz AC voltage which results when an AC current having an RMS value equal t0 10% of the Zener current (IZT or IZK) is superimposed on IZT or IZK. Zener impedance is measured at two points to insure a sharp knee on the breakdown curve and to eliminate unstable units (2) Valid provided that leads at a distance of 10 mm from case are kept at ambient temperature (3) Measured with device junction in thermal equilibrium

A page write is initiated the same way as a byte write, but the microcontroller does not send a stop condition after the first data word is clocked in. Instead, after the EEPROM acknowledges receipt of the first data word, the microcon- troller can transmit up t0 63 more data words. The EEPROM will respond with a zero after each data word received. The microcontroller must terminate the page write sequence with a stop condition (refer to Figure 3).
